Pentosan Polysulfate Sodium, a polysulfated glycosaminoglycan, possesses potent tissue-protective properties. Lidocaine, a local anesthetic, effectively blocks nerve conduction, providing reduction of pain signals. Meloxicam, a nonsteroidal anti-inflammatory drug (NSAID), suppresses the production of prostaglandins, key mediators of inflammation.

Promising Benefits of Pentosan Polysulfate Sodium, Lidocaine HCI, and Meloxicam in Osteoarthritis Treatment

Osteoarthritis impacts millions worldwide, inducing debilitating joint pain and stiffness. Doctors are continually investigating novel strategies to manage this persistent condition. Pentosan polysulfate sodium, lidocaine HCI, and meloxicam present a interesting combination with the potential to reduce osteoarthritis symptoms.

Pentosan polysulfate sodium operates as a defensive agent for cartilage, slowing its deterioration. Lidocaine HCI offers prompt pain remission, while meloxicam, a nonsteroidal anti-inflammatory drug (NSAID), addresses inflammation within the joint. Integrating these three agents could offer a comprehensive treatment plan for osteoarthritis, augmenting patients' quality of life.
